Cus each of the 3 parts are massive....Download one and while you watch it download another. I didnt really like it though, i liked the pulse thing they did as it showed more behind the scenes and developer talk. Other than that its just trailer for the top games, not even the other games, and a bunch of random stuff. Would of like more to be honest.
